Cylinder Head Inspection for
Warpage
NOTE: If camshaft-to-holder oil clearances (see page 6-
40) are not within specifications, the cylinder head
cannot be resurfaced.
If camshaft-to-holder oil clearances are within
specifications, check the cylinder head for warpage.
Measure along the edges, and three ways across the
center.
• If warpage is less than 0.05 mm (0.002 in.) cylinder
head resurfacing is not required.
• If warpage is between 0.05 mm (0.002 in.) and 0.2
mm (0.008 in.), resurface cylinder head.
• Maximum resurface limit is 0.2 mm (0.008 in.) based
on a height of 100 mm (3.94 in.).
Rocker Arm Assembly Removal
Cylinder Head Height:
Standard (New): 99.95
100.05 m m (3.935-3.939 in.)
P R E C I S I O N S T R A I G H T E D G E
1. Loosen the adjusting screws (A).
A
2. Remove the bolts and the rocker arm assembly.
-1 Unscrew the camshaft holder bolts 2 turns at a
time, in a crisscross pattern, to prevent
damaging the valves or rocker arm assembly.
- 2 When removing the rocker arm assembly, do
not remove the camshaft holder bolts. The
bolts will keep the camshaft holders, the
springs and the rocker arms on the shafts.
